.woocommerce-error,.woocommerce-info,.woocommerce-message,.woocommerce-noreviews,.woocommerce-thankyou-order-received,p.no-comments{background:0 0;border-width:3px;border-style:solid}.woocommerce-error .button,.woocommerce-info .button,.woocommerce-message .button,.woocommerce-noreviews .button,.woocommerce-thankyou-order-received .button,p.no-comments .button{font-size:11px;text-transform:uppercase;margin-top:5px}.single-product div.product .woocommerce-product-gallery .flex-viewport,.single-product div.product .woocommerce-product-gallery .woocommerce-product-gallery__image{box-shadow:0 0 20px rgba(0,0,0,.1)}.single-product div.product .woocommerce-product-gallery .woocommerce-product-gallery__trigger{top:10px;right:25px}.single-product div.product .onsale{top:10px;left:25px;right:auto}.entry-item-product,li.product{text-align:left}.entry-item-product img:nth-of-type(2),li.product img:nth-of-type(2){box-shadow:none}.entry-item-product:hover img:nth-of-type(2),li.product:hover img:nth-of-type(2){box-shadow:0 0 20px rgba(0,0,0,.1)}.entry-item-product .star-rating,li.product .star-rating{margin-left:0}.entry-item-product .price,li.product .price{font-size:14px}.entry-item-product .woocommerce-loop-product__link .onsale,li.product .woocommerce-loop-product__link .onsale{top:10px;right:25px;left:auto}.entry-item-product .woocommerce-loop-product__link .onsale{right:10px}.added_to_cart{border-radius:var(--ignition-vidiho-pro-border-radius-large)}.woocommerce-checkout-progress{padding-top:80px}.woocommerce-cart-form .woocommerce-cart-form__contents .coupon [type=submit]{border-radius:0;padding:8px 10px;font-size:13px}li.wc-block-grid__product{text-align:left;font-weight:var(--ignition-font-weight-normal)}li.wc-block-grid__product .wc-block-grid__product-onsale{top:10px!important;right:25px;left:auto!important;background-color:var(--ignition-primary-color)}li.wc-block-grid__product .wc-block-components-product-sale-badge{right:10px}li.wc-block-grid__product .woocommerce-loop-product__title,li.wc-block-grid__product div.wc-block-grid__product-title{font-size:20px;font-weight:var(--ignition-font-weight-bold)}li.wc-block-grid__product .wc-block-grid__product-price{font-size:14px}li.wc-block-grid__product .wc-block-grid__product-rating{margin-left:0}li.wc-block-grid__product .wc-block-grid__product-add-to-cart .button,li.wc-block-grid__product .wc-block-grid__product-add-to-cart .wp-block-button__link{font-size:12px}.wc-block-pagination .wc-block-pagination-page.wc-block-pagination-page--active{color:var(--ignition-primary-color);font-weight:var(--ignition-font-weight-normal)}.wc-block-pagination .wc-block-pagination-page:hover{color:var(--ignition-primary-color)}.wc-block-layout .wc-block-components-product-image .wc-block-components-product-sale-badge--alignright{right:10px}.wc-block-product-search .wc-block-product-search__button{border-radius:0;background-color:var(--ignition-buttons-background-color);color:var(--ignition-buttons-text-color);border-color:var(--ignition-buttons-border-color)}.wc-block-product-search .wc-block-product-search__button:hover{border:2px solid var(--ignition-buttons-border-color)}.wc-block-attribute-filter .wc-block-attribute-filter-list{margin-bottom:15px}.wc-block-components-price-slider .wc-block-components-price-slider__range-input-wrapper{background:0 0;box-shadow:none;margin-bottom:25px}.wc-block-components-price-slider .wc-block-components-price-slider__range-input-progress{height:4px}.wc-block-components-price-slider .wc-block-components-price-slider__range-input{top:-2px}.wc-block-components-price-slider.wc-block-components-price-slider--has-filter-button .wc-block-components-price-slider__controls{justify-content:space-between;flex-direction:row-reverse}@media (max-width:991px){.woocommerce-checkout-progress{padding-top:60px}}